The ultimate guide to bathroom ceiling light fixtures

In this article:

A Hollywood vanity isn’t the only option available for bathroom lighting. In fact, forget the wall sconces and vanity lighting entirely. If you’re looking for a stylish fixture, look no further than your ceiling.

Bathroom ceiling light fixtures can provide sleek and unobtrusive lighting solutions for small and cramped spaces, or stylish focal points for larger ones. If you’re looking to breathe new life into your bathroom with a remodel, swapping out your lighting fixtures can be an easy and cost effective start.

Why do bathroom ceiling light fixtures matter?

Light fixtures are vital components of bathroom design and functionality. At a minimum, they provide proper illumination for essential tasks like grooming and showering, while well-chosen fixtures create a pleasing ambiance and transform a bathroom into a sanctuary.

Plus, many fixtures add an element of utility. Modern bathroom ceiling light fixtures often integrate ventilation fans, improving air quality by removing excess moisture and odors. Additionally, the energy-efficient LED technology used in many fixtures promotes sustainability.

Types of bathroom ceiling light fixtures

There’s no shortage of options when it comes to choosing your bathroom ceiling light fixtures. Below is a breakdown of the four most common varieties.

Overhead flush mount fixtures

This fixture is mounted directly against the ceiling with no gap. Unlike hanging pendant lights or chandeliers that hang down from the ceiling, flush mount fixtures are installed flush with the ceiling surface, creating a seamless and clean appearance.

They offer numerous benefits, especially for small bathrooms and other cramped spaces. Their design allows them to be installed directly onto the ceiling, saving valuable vertical space and making the room feel more spacious.

Homeowners can also choose between simple and sleek flush mount fixtures that blend seamlessly with the ceiling, or flush mount fixtures with decorative elements like exposed bulbs or metal finishes.

Recessed lighting

Recessed lighting offers significant space-saving advantages by being installed directly into the ceiling, eliminating the need for bulky fixtures that protrude downward. This creates a streamlined and unobtrusive look, making it ideal for small rooms — like a half bath — or areas with low ceilings. Adjustable recessed fixtures add versatility to the lighting setup as they can be tilted or rotated to focus the light in specific directions. This flexibility also allows for targeted illumination of artwork, focal points, or task areas, making them an excellent choice for spaces where lighting needs may vary.

Pendant lights

Pendant lights are a versatile and stylish lighting choice for bathrooms. They can be used to create a focal point within a room, and draw attention to specific areas — or away from other ones, like the toilet. They’re available in a wide range of shapes, materials, and finishes, allowing them to work in almost any space.

Pendant lights also add a touch of elegance and sophistication to any room, whether it's a modern, traditional, or eclectic setting. Their ability to hang at different heights and cluster in groups enhances visual interest and creates a warm and inviting atmosphere.

Chandeliers

Chandeliers might not seem like an obvious choice for a bathroom, but they can add a luxurious and opulent touch. Like pendant lights, chandeliers create a stunning focal point, elevating the overall ambiance of the space.

In larger bathrooms with higher ceilings, chandeliers make a bold statement and exude elegance and sophistication. They complement various interior styles, from classic and traditional to modern and contemporary. There are even eco-conscious options. LED chandeliers utilize energy-saving LED technology, consuming less electricity and have a longer lifespan than traditional incandescent bulbs.

4 factors to consider when choosing bathroom ceiling light fixtures

The best light fixture for your bathroom will come down to a mix of your bathroom size and layout, desired lighting levels, your chosen decór style, and water resistance.

Bathroom size and layout

Bathroom size significantly influences fixture choices, as it determines the appropriate scale and number of fixtures needed.

In smaller bathrooms, space-saving options like flush mount fixtures or recessed lighting work well to avoid visual clutter and maximize the available room. Larger bathrooms offer more flexibility, allowing for the inclusion of luxurious options like chandeliers or multiple fixtures for layered lighting.

For single fixture layouts, a central overhead light or a pendant light can be a practical and stylish choice, and provide sufficient illumination for the entire space. In bathrooms with multiple fixtures, a combination of overhead lights, vanity lights, and even wall sconces can be used to create a well-balanced and functional lighting scheme, with each fixture serving its specific purpose, such as providing task lighting for the vanity area.

Lighting levels

Determining appropriate lighting levels for your bathroom involves considering the size of the space, its purpose, and your personal preferences. For general lighting, a common rule is to aim for around 75 to 100 lumens per square foot. 

Measure the length and width of your bathroom and multiply the values to get the square footage. Then, multiply the square footage by the desired lumens per square foot to calculate the total lumens needed. For example, a 50-square-foot bathroom would require 3750 to 5000 lumens. Keep in mind that task areas, such as the vanity, may require higher brightness levels (around 150 to 200 lumens per square foot) for precise tasks like shaving or makeup application.

Water and moisture resistance

Using fixtures rated for damp or wet locations is of utmost importance in areas like bathrooms where moisture levels are high. These ratings ensure that the fixtures are designed to withstand the exposure to water and moisture, and reduce the risk of electrical hazards and premature deterioration. 

Fixtures rated for damp locations are suitable for areas with occasional moisture exposure, such as bathrooms with good ventilation, while those rated for wet locations can handle direct contact with water, making them ideal for shower areas and other locations prone to water splashes.

When it comes to materials and finishes, certain choices excel in moisture resistance and corrosion prevention:

  • Stainless steel: Stainless steel is a popular choice for bathroom fixtures due to its excellent resistance to corrosion and rust. It is a durable material that can withstand the damp environment of bathrooms.
  • Aluminum: Aluminum fixtures are lightweight and resistant to rust, making them suitable for damp locations. They often come with powder-coated finishes for added protection against moisture.
  • Plastic and acrylic: These materials are moisture-resistant and can be used for fixtures like shower light covers or damp-rated wall sconces.
  • Brass with sealed finishes: Brass fixtures with sealed finishes, such as brushed or lacquered brass, can withstand moisture exposure. However, unsealed brass may patina over time due to moisture.
  • Copper with protective coatings: Copper fixtures with protective coatings can prevent tarnishing and corrosion caused by moisture, making them a suitable choice for damp locations.

It's crucial to avoid fixtures with finishes that are prone to peeling, chipping, or rusting when exposed to moisture. In addition to using appropriate materials, regular maintenance and cleaning of bathroom fixtures can help prolong their lifespan and ensure they continue to withstand the moisture-rich environment. 

By prioritizing fixtures rated for damp or wet locations and selecting materials and finishes with moisture resistance in mind, you can create a safe and long-lasting bathroom lighting setup that stays free from corrosion and electrical hazards.

Bathroom style and décor

Fixture design plays a crucial role in complementing the overall bathroom aesthetics as it can either enhance or clash with the existing design theme. To ensure harmony, consider the following aspects:

  • Consistency with design theme: Choose fixtures that align with the overall design style of the bathroom. For example, if you have a modern bathroom with sleek lines and minimalistic elements, opt for fixtures that feature contemporary designs and clean finishes. On the other hand, if your bathroom has a vintage or traditional theme, look for fixtures with ornate details and antique finishes to match the nostalgic ambiance.
  • Materials and finishes: Pay attention to the materials and finishes of the fixtures. Coordinating them with other bathroom elements such as faucets, cabinet hardware, and towel bars can create a cohesive look. For instance, in a bathroom with a coastal theme, fixtures with brushed nickel or chrome finishes can evoke a nautical feel.
  • Proportions and scale: Consider the size of the bathroom and the fixtures themselves. In smaller bathrooms, bulky or oversized fixtures can overwhelm the space, while delicate and compact fixtures might get lost in larger bathrooms. Examples of fixture styles based on design themes

Bathroom design style Suggested fixture style
Modern Opt for fixtures with clean lines, geometric shapes, and sleek finishes. LED flush mount fixtures, minimalist wall sconces, or pendant lights with metal and glass elements can complement the contemporary aesthetic.
Vintage Choose classic designs and aged finishes. Antique-style chandeliers with decorative elements, wall-mounted fixtures with exposed bulbs, or vintage-inspired vanity lights can enhance the old-world charm.
Industrial Embrace fixtures with an edgy and utilitarian look. Consider pendant lights with metal shades, rustic pipe-style wall sconces, or industrial-inspired flush mount fixtures to add a raw and urban touch.
Coastal Feature materials like brushed nickel or chrome, evoking a beachy vibe. Seashell-inspired chandeliers, rope-detailed vanity lights, or nautical-themed wall sconces can complement the seaside ambiance.

Can I install the bathroom lights on my own?

Seeking professional help for fixture installation is recommended to ensure safety, proper functionality, and compliance with building codes. If you lack experience with electrical work, it's best to hire a licensed electrician to handle the installation. Additionally, if your bathroom requires complex wiring modifications or the installation involves multiple fixtures, it's safer to hire a professional contractor who understands the electrical requirements and can handle the job efficiently. 

If you are unsure about the appropriate fixture type, size, or placement for your bathroom, a professional can offer valuable advice and ensure the fixtures are suitable for the space. Remember, electrical work can be hazardous, and mistakes can lead to electrical shocks, fire hazards, or damage to your fixtures, so it's always better to prioritize safety and expertise.

Tips for DIY light installation 

For confident DIYers who have experience with electrical work and feel comfortable working with wiring, here are some basic installation tips:

  • Safety first: Always turn off the power to the bathroom circuit at the breaker box before beginning any electrical work. Use a voltage tester to double-check that the power is off before proceeding.
  • Read the instructions: Carefully read the installation instructions provided with your fixtures. Each fixture may have specific requirements and steps that need to be followed.
  • Gather the right tools: Ensure you have the necessary tools for the installation, such as screwdrivers, wire strippers, wire nuts, and a drill if required.
  • Check for proper support: Before installing heavy fixtures like chandeliers or pendants, ensure the ceiling or wall can support their weight. You may need to use a ceiling brace or additional reinforcement.
  • Secure wiring correctly: Use wire connectors to join wires securely and follow the color-coded system (typically black to black, white to white, and green or bare copper to green or bare copper).
  • Use waterproof connectors: For bathroom fixtures, use waterproof wire connectors to protect the wiring from moisture.
  • Test the fixture: After installation, turn the power back on and test the fixture to ensure it's working correctly.
  • Inspect regularly: Periodically check the fixtures for signs of wear, loose connections, or any issues that may arise.

Always remember that if you feel uncertain or encounter any difficulties during the installation process, it's best to stop and seek professional help. DIY electrical work carries risks, and it's crucial to prioritize safety above all else.
